    Bright, easy-going place, great location on a corner and loved all the windows, though I'm not sure how cold they would be to sit next to during a Chicago winter. Their hominy breakfast was beautiful, but had a much milder flavor than I expected, considering all the ingredients. The green sauce that came on the side had a mild heat, I ended up adding some Cholula to provide some kick. Service was easy before 10am, but we saw the place fill up quickly and the staff clearly bustling to keep up. Nevertheless, we never had to re-ask for anything and water refills were taken care of automatically and briskly. Great place would come again, relatively easy to get to, moderate parking in the area, great 'middle place' between suburbs immediately north of the city and the NW side of the city.

    What we ordered: Red Velvet pancakes, vanilla milkshake, mango/strawberry smoothie (drinks not pictured) and Llapingachos Benedict. For me the star of the show was the Llapingachos Benny, made with Ecuadorian potatoes cakes, grill tomatoes, pork chorizo, poached eggs and chipotle hollandaise with house potatoes served on the side. I switched the pork chorizo for turkey, which was very flavorful and not lacking--I switched the potatoes for fresh fruit. The only thing that would have made this even more irresistible was if it were served more hot to temperature. Now I will say what turned it up a notch was adding some Cholula hot sauce, excellent flavor component. The service was good and the restaurant gives family vibes.
